SUMMARY
As an IT Cloud Administrator, you will perform day-to-day
administration, configuration, monitoring and management of Office
365 tenant(s) and associated technologies. This will include, but
not limited to, Ensuring the Operational Health and Management of
Exchange Online, Teams, SharePoint, OneDrive Azure Active
Directory, Intune, Power Apps, and other O365 services; Configure
and support cloud based user authentication and authorization
(including AD, AzureAD, ADFS) and identity management.
This position is responsible for serving as a technical contact
between the vendor and business unit and will work with leadership
and project teams regularly to resolve outstanding issues, complete
routine to complex tasks and project deliverables.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ES include the following: other
duties may be assigned.
* Research, test, and assist in deployment of upgrades and releases
while adhering to documented change management process and
procedures.
* Administer and provide technical expertise for all Office 365
applications including Exchange, Teams, One Drive, SharePoint,
Azure Active Directory, Power Apps and associated technologies.
* Develop and maintain PowerShell scripts used to managesupport
Office 365 environment;
* Adhere to best practices and guideline for security and
configuration settings
* Assist in the development of Office 365 governance documentation,
dashboards and reporting
* Implement Microsoft Azure architectures that meets the technical,
security, and business requirements; Configure and support cloud
based user authentication and identity management
* Provide tracking and escalation of incidents with Microsoft
technical support; Provide tier-three assistance for issues
escalated from First Support.
* Establish, maintain, and monitor access privilege and security
across 365 products
* Provide subject matter expertise to assist in the development and
delivery of training for end users.
* Create and maintain system documentation including desktop
procedures, end user procedures, system diagrams, disaster recovery
plans, user access audits and test plans.
* Assist in creating and maintaining Service Level Agreements
(SLAs) and Business Continuity Plans (BCPs) for assigned
applications.
* Understand business requirements of assigned applications.
Convert business requirements into system requirements and
communicate the need to the vendor.
* Gather, interpret and report system performance issues to vendor,
business unit(s) and management.
* Analyze, evaluate, and recommend system changes, configuration
and enhancements based on business requirements of assigned
applications.
* Lead meetings and deliver presentations to small and large
groups.
* Lead project work efforts and/or independently support project
work; Share technical expertise, providing technical mentorship and
cross-training to other peers and team members.
* Serve as primary and/or backup system administrator for other
applications as assigned.
* May be required to work after hours and weekends to accomplish
work tasks

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E
Bachelor's degree (B.A.) from a four-year college or university and
5 plus (5+) years' related experience and/or training; or
equivalent combination of education and experience. Industry
certifications may be considered in place of a College degree.
Certifications could be: CompTIA A+, Microsoft Technology Associate
(MTA), MCSE, CCNA
* Working knowledge of Microsoft Active Directory, Azure AD, ADFS
and Group Policy,
* Experience supporting Microsoft Office 365 applications
including, SharePoint, Exchange, Teams, OneDrive, Power Apps and
associated Office 365 technologies
* Experience utilizing PowerShell and writing scripts
* Basic networking skills (TCP/IP, IP Addresses, DNS, HTTP, FTP,
etc)
* Strong analytical skills and proven problem-solving ability
*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written
